How they compare

Papua New Guinea currently reports 1,283 BoP, current US$ per person against 1,231 BoP, current US$ per person in Nicaragua, a difference of 52 BoP, current US$ per person.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 48 shared years of data; in 1977 it was Papua New Guinea ahead.

Nicaragua ranks 136th and Papua New Guinea ranks 134th of 199 countries.

Papua New Guinea has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Nicaragua Papua New Guinea Difference Ahead
1970s 232.8 BoP, current US$ per person 292.28 BoP, current US$ per person 59.48 BoP, current US$ per person Papua New Guinea
1980s 114.38 BoP, current US$ per person 342.22 BoP, current US$ per person 227.84 BoP, current US$ per person Papua New Guinea
1990s 123.2 BoP, current US$ per person 534.39 BoP, current US$ per person 411.19 BoP, current US$ per person Papua New Guinea
2000s 314.64 BoP, current US$ per person 544.37 BoP, current US$ per person 229.72 BoP, current US$ per person Papua New Guinea
2010s 833.09 BoP, current US$ per person 957.75 BoP, current US$ per person 124.66 BoP, current US$ per person Papua New Guinea
2020s 1,099 BoP, current US$ per person 1,217 BoP, current US$ per person 117.98 BoP, current US$ per person Papua New Guinea

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
